How much do bi man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average yearly pay for bi manager in Boston, MA is $124,117.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$102,100.00 and $154,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a BI manager?

BI Managers, or Business Intelligence Managers, oversee the strategy, implementation, and management of business intelligence systems within an organization. They lead teams that analyze data to help companies make informed business decisions and improve processes. Their responsibilities include managing BI tools, coordinating data analysis projects, and ensuring that data-driven insights align with organizational goals. BI Managers often collaborate with IT, business stakeholders, and executive leadership to support data-driven decision making.

How do BI managers typically collaborate with other departments to ensure data-driven decision-making?

BI Managers regularly work with stakeholders across departments such as marketing, finance, and operations to understand their data needs and provide actionable insights. They facilitate communication between technical teams (like data analysts and engineers) and business units, ensuring that data solutions align with organizational goals. This collaboration often involves gathering requirements, delivering reports or dashboards, and providing training to non-technical users. Strong interpersonal and project management skills are essential for BI Managers to bridge gaps and drive effective data-driven strategies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a BI man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a BI Manager, you need strong analytical skills, expertise in data modeling, and a background in statistics or computer science, often supported by a relevant degree. Proficiency with BI tools such as Power BI, Tableau, SQL, and data warehousing systems, as well as certifications like CBIP, are typically required. Le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help BI Managers effectively guide teams and translate business needs into data-driven solutions. These abilities are crucial for delivering actionable insights and driving strategic decision-making within organizations.

What is the difference between Bi Manager vs Data Analyst?

AspectBi ManagerData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's or Master’s in Business, Data Science, or related field; often prefers experience in BI toolsBachelor's in Statistics, Mathematics, or related field; often requires proficiency in data analysis tools
Work EnvironmentLeads BI teams, collaborates with management, oversees reporting systemsAnalyzes data sets, creates reports, supports decision-making
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in corporate, finance, retail, and tech industriesWidely used across industries for data-driven insights

The Bi Manager focuses on leading BI teams and strategic implementation of business intelligence solutions, while Data Analysts primarily analyze data and generate reports to support business decisions. Both roles require strong analytical skills, but the Bi Manager has more leadership responsibilities and strategic oversight.

How to become a BI manager?

To become a BI manager,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in computer science, information systems, or a related field, along with several years of experience in business intelligence, data analysis, or data management. Developing skills in data visualization tools like Tableau or Power BI, SQL, and understanding of data warehousing are essential. Earning certifications such as Certified Business Intelligence Professional can also enhance prospects for advancement into a BI management role.

What does a BI manager do?

A BI manager oversees the development and implementation of business intelligence strategies, managing data analysis, reporting, and visualization tools to support decision-making. They coordinate with data analysts and IT teams, often using platforms like Tableau or Power BI, and require strong analytical and leadership skills. The role typically involves managing projects, ensuring data accuracy, and aligning BI initiatives with business goals.
